Tragedy struck the University of Education, Winneba campus, when a level 300 sandwich student collapsed and died in the Finance Office of the University on Monday.A source from Public Relations Department of the University gave the name of the student as Samuel Baidoo of the Guidance and Counseling Department.
Speaking to the Ghana News Agency in a telephone interview on Thursday, the source said on Monday morning Mr Baidoo went to the Finance Office of the University to negotiate for payment of his school fees.
This followed a decision that students who had not paid their fees would not be allowed to take their semester examination.
The source said the University took that decision because in most cases many students refused to pay arrears of fees when they completed their courses and this has resulted in the University losing huge sums of money.
While negotiating with the finance officers, Baidoo collapsed and died.
Sandwich students pay between GHc500.00 and Ghc650.00 per semester, depending on the type of courses.
His body has been deposited at the Winneba Government Hospital for autopsy.
